The year 2020 has been like no other, and as Maple Lake High School prepares for homecoming, once again we’re reminded of that. After being pushed back about a month, homecoming festivities are set to begin on Monday, Nov. 9 with the crowning of the king and queen, but even this tradition will not look the same. Instead of an evening coronation, the ceremony will take place Monday morning with a limited audience. The majority of the student body will watch the coronation on a TV in their classrooms while people at home are invited to tune in at https://boxcast.tv/view/2020-homecoming-coronation-593519.
This year’s candidates for homecoming king and queen are Noah Beffel, Jack Klug, Sam Riviere, Logan Carlson, Charlie Berndt, Mary Miller, Dani Geyen, Lexy Bakeberg, Megan Lind and Lyndsie Carlson.
